There are two things to keep in mind about Choice (1).
First, don't assume that every sentence contains an error; the original sentence is fine about one-fifth of the time. However, be careful about jumping to Choice (1) as an answer based only upon your initial reading of the question. Another choice might express the same idea more clearly or analyzing the differences might draw your attention to an error in the original sentence. Even when the question stem seems fine, be certain to identify the differences among the answer choices and eliminate choices as you see their errors. Choose Choice (1) if it remains after you've assessed all of your options.
